Post by nnj10 » Mon Apr 09, 2012 2:48 pm

I think the reason is that for higher (above 180 days), case worker need approval from SEO/HEO (higher officers of certain grade), which is not available at Solihull, so I would personally avoid that PEO.

We know Croydon being their head office has Grdae 7 officers as resident and could be able to decide outcome of your application on the same day.

Post by youoz » Thu May 03, 2012 12:29 pm

I wish the HO would sort itself out and get their act together so they can give us all the correct advice. I attended my appointment at Sollihul on 20 Feb and was turned away because I had been out of the country for more than 225 days (no one stretch more than 90 days). I was made to go via the postal application .... and I'm still waiting for a decision and most frustratingly, without my passport!!

I've read since on this forum that others have been accepted by the Sollihul PEO with more than 225 days ... so maybe it's all a matter of how the senior case worker feels like at the time of your appointment?!?

Post by ITGraduate » Tue May 29, 2012 2:47 pm

Just wanted to let you all know my mate got his ILR today with 224 days outside UK

He was told by the case worker that as he was less than 225 days they even dont need to provide any proof of his absence. ( dont know if this is the case with all the case workers )
